A global investment management firm in Greater London seeks an Investment Operations - Strategist UK to provide operational support in fixed income and derivatives. The role emphasizes collaboration with various teams to enhance process flows, serves as the escalation point for operational issues, and requires strong knowledge of trading systems.
A bachelor's degree and experience in diverse operational environments are essential. This position offers a hybrid work environment and competitive benefits.
